Transaction 34d41b6e14d17802478a35af93e28b5b0a1aa0d4f96ff7e32f402716ff5b5b29

123 Input
2 Outputs
  • 34d41b6e14d17802478a35af93e28b5b0a1aa0d4f96ff7e32f402716ff5b5b29:0
  • value  827120
    address  3AHR76Ln1TKtV6x64gtswwzx2Dj1VfWBJP
  • 34d41b6e14d17802478a35af93e28b5b0a1aa0d4f96ff7e32f402716ff5b5b29:1
  • value  3185149706
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s